diff options
author | Christian Schneppe <christian@pix-art.de> | 2017-06-24 09:05:08 +0200 |
---|---|---|
committer | Christian Schneppe <christian@pix-art.de> | 2017-06-24 09:05:08 +0200 |
commit | 2d90918664e194b9cdcabb03fd15ea0fedc1e083 (patch) | |
tree | 6866d33de84b66131ba1496cb50eb59ffd1606b1 /src/main/java/de/pixart/messenger/http/HttpUploadConnection.java | |
parent | 1711c6d52a878dd74d24dda0c6b5fbedbbad75da (diff) |
revised strategy for http upload read timeout
Diffstat (limited to 'src/main/java/de/pixart/messenger/http/HttpUploadConnection.java')
-rw-r--r-- | src/main/java/de/pixart/messenger/http/HttpUploadConnection.java |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/src/main/java/de/pixart/messenger/http/HttpUploadConnection.java b/src/main/java/de/pixart/messenger/http/HttpUploadConnection.java index 984e4dbcd..48485eaf7 100644 --- a/src/main/java/de/pixart/messenger/http/HttpUploadConnection.java +++ b/src/main/java/de/pixart/messenger/http/HttpUploadConnection.java @@ -163,7 +163,7 @@ public class HttpUploadConnection implements Transferable { try { wakeLock.acquire(); final int expectedFileSize = (int) file.getExpectedSize(); - final int readTimeout = Math.max(Config.SOCKET_TIMEOUT, expectedFileSize / 2048); //assuming a minimum transfer speed of 16kbit/s + final int readTimeout = (expectedFileSize / 2048) + Config.SOCKET_TIMEOUT; //assuming a minimum transfer speed of 16kbit/s Log.d(Config.LOGTAG, "uploading to " + mPutUrl.toString() + " w/ read timeout of " + readTimeout + "s"); if (mUseTor) { connection = (HttpURLConnection) mPutUrl.openConnection(mHttpConnectionManager.getProxy()); |